Understanding GPA and CGPA at UOG

GPA, or Grade Point Average, represents your academic performance during a single semester. CGPA, or Cumulative Grade Point Average, reflects your overall academic performance across all semesters you have completed. Both GPA and CGPA are key metrics used by the University of Gujrat (UOG) to evaluate a student’s academic standing.

The UOG Grading System Explained

The University of Gujrat (UOG) uses a letter grading system to assess student performance in individual courses. Each letter grade corresponds to a specific Grade Point Average value that reflects the level of academic achievement.

Below is the official UOG grading system:

Letter GuideGrade Point Average
A+4.0
A3.70
B+3.40
B3.00
B-2.50
C+2.00
C1.5
D1
F0

The maximum possible GPA is 4.00. A minimum CGPA of 2.00 is required to obtain a 4-year undergraduate degree or a 2-year M.A/M.Sc degree. For an M.Phil degree, students must maintain a minimum CGPA of 2.50.

How to Calculate Your GPA at UOG

There are two main methods for calculating your GPA at UOG: manual calculation and using an online GPA calculator. Both methods are based on the UOG grading system and the credit hours assigned to each course.

Step-by-Step Guide to Calculating GPA Manually

To calculate your GPA manually, follow these steps:

  1. Identify your courses: List all courses completed during the semester.
  2. Determine credit hours: Note the credit hours assigned to each course from the syllabus or academic catalog.
  3. Confirm letter grades: Obtain your grades from your transcript or online student portal.
  4. Convert letter grades to grade points: Use the UOG grading system to assign grade point values. For example, an A carries 3.70 grade points.
  5. Multiply credit hours by grade points: Calculate grade points earned for each course.
  6. Add total grade points: Sum all grade points earned during the semester.
  7. Add total credit hours: Sum all credit hours taken.
  8. Calculate GPA: Divide total grade points by total credit hours.

GPA Calculation Example

Suppose you completed three courses in one semester:

  • Course 1: 3 credit hours, Grade A (3.70)
  • Course 2: 4 credit hours, Grade B+ (3.40)
  • Course 3: 3 credit hours, Grade C (1.5)
  1. Course 1 grade points: 3 × 3.70 = 11.1
  2. Course 2 grade points: 4 × 3.40 = 13.6
  3. Course 3 grade points: 3 × 1.5 = 4.5
  4. Total grade points: 11.1 + 13.6 + 4.5 = 29.2
  5. Total credit hours: 3 + 4 + 3 = 10
  6. GPA: 29.2 ÷ 10 = 2.92

Therefore, your GPA for the semester would be 2.92.

How to Calculate Your CGPA at UOG

CGPA calculation involves combining grade points and credit hours from all previous semesters. The total grade points earned are divided by the total credit hours completed.

CGPA Calculation Example

Assume you have completed two semesters:

Semester 1

  • Total Credit Hours: 12
  • GPA: 3.5

Semester 2

  • Total Credit Hours: 13
  • GPA: 3.2

Cumulative CGPA Calculation (After Two Semesters)

  1. Semester 1 grade points: 12 × 3.5 = 42
  2. Semester 2 grade points: 13 × 3.2 = 41.6
  3. Total grade points: 42 + 41.6 = 83.6
  4. Total credit hours: 12 + 13 = 25
  5. CGPA: 83.6 ÷ 25 = 3.344

Therefore, your CGPA after two semesters would be 3.344. Online CGPA calculators can automate this process for accuracy and convenience.

Tips for Maintaining a High GPA at UOG

Maintaining a high GPA at the University of Gujrat requires consistency, discipline, and smart study strategies. The following tips can help you stay on track:

Consistent Academic Effort

Attend classes regularly, complete assignments on time, and participate actively in lectures. Consistent effort throughout the semester is far more effective than last-minute exam preparation.

Effective Study Habits

Adopt study habits that match your learning style. This may include creating a study schedule, selecting a quiet study environment, and using active learning techniques such as summarizing notes or explaining concepts to others.

Time Management

Strong time management skills help balance coursework with other responsibilities. Prioritize tasks, set realistic goals, and divide large assignments into manageable steps.

Seek Help When Needed

If you are struggling with a subject, seek help from professors, teaching assistants, or academic advisors. Addressing challenges early can prevent academic setbacks.

Focus on Challenging Courses

Identify courses you find difficult and allocate extra time and resources to them. Study groups, tutoring, and additional practice can significantly improve understanding.
